活动报名小程序

#活动报名工具#
 

# 活动报名小程序  
  
## 项目简介  
  
一款通用的活动报名工具,包含活动展示,微信支付,订单管理,分享评价等功能。
品客聚精彩,有你才精彩!不只有线下活动还可以进行线上裂变活动。  
  
## 安装与配置  
  
1. 安装依赖 npm install
2. 里面内置了不同build和run命令 npm run dev:mp-weixn
3. 在[/js/config.js]中修改接口配置,打开微信开发者工具即可预览

## 报名系统组成介绍
| 工程名   | 项目角色   | 主要功能   |  
|-------|-------|-------|  
| my-activity-svc | 后端服务 Java SpringBoot | 接口支持包括报名小程序,核销小程序,后台管理系统 |  
| write-off | 核销小程序 Uniapp| 活动订单查看与核销 |  
| activity-mgr | 管理系统 Vue| 活动发布,用户管理,订单管理,退款管理等 |  
| my-activity| 报名小程序 Uniapp| 活动浏览,分享,报名,订单管理|

## 后端开发环境和技术栈说明:
- ①Jdk8+Mysql8+Redis3,其它版本微调也可
- ②SpringBoot 2.x + Redis + Jpa + Mybatis + Jwt + JetCache
- ③模块化开发:common+passport+authorize+activity

## 品客报名工具图示

资源链接:my-activity-front: 活动报名工具,SpringBoot+Uniapp,活动发布,报名,支付,核销。技术主流,部署方便,界面简单,功能丰富。

技术栈 Codeigniter LeanCloud Bootstrap Admin-LTE jQuery fex-webuploader Codeigniter是一个老牌的php框架,零配置,文档极其丰富,国内的流利程度上看github的start数,让人觉得不可思议,是国外流行比较流行吧。它没有ORM,没有模板引擎,用它,只是因为够用了,LeanCloud自身就是ORM,而PHP天生就是模板语言,所以CI有没有ORM与模板引擎也无所谓。 使用LeanCloud后端云帮我省去了90%以上的后端接口,没有比小程序端用JS直接操作数据库更方便的了,所以直到小程序写完,再来写后台也完全来得及。后台只为了发布商以及订单发货状态而已。当然Bmob也是一个不错的选择,现在也推出了小程序端sdk了。 后台界面,使用了Admin-LTE,它是基于Bootstrap的一套UI,打包了太多现成的组件,菜单目录树,表格,下拉框,颜色选择器,编辑器,日历,报表,聊天窗口,具体可以下载它的demo来看。基本一套后台能想到能使用到的,都在这里了。 在登录与修改页面,其实还用到零星的vue+element-ui,取dom的最高境界就是不用取dom,数据双向绑定确实方便实惠;还有就是bootstrap没有自带MessageBox很让人抓狂,于是就上了element-ui。说不准以后就让admin-lte与jQuery下岗了,让vue+ele全职来做吧。 最后就是2个工具,composer与bower,分别用来安装php与js库,有了这些包管理工具,安装第三方依赖库,直接敲上bower install bootstrap就达目的了,日后update还是那么的方便,再也不用搜索官网,下载解压,复制到项目等一切繁琐步骤;就跟git一样,一旦用上,就再也回不去了,严重推荐。
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值